Come explore the trail that leads to the striking Las Torres Base Viewpoint. The three 2,600 m (8,500 ft) granite peaks that lend their name to the National Park will dazzle you with their beauty in this unique destination called Torres del Paine.

Your hike begins with a walk along the foothills of Mt Almirante Nieto, where the combination of the breeze and the view will awaken your soul.

The peaks loom in the distance as you follow the trail along the steep slopes of the Ascencio River Valley. Lush trees and vegetation line the river below, and you can see all the way to the far end of the valley, a full view of the road ahead. You will enter a forest of native lenga beech and come to a rocky area, which announces the final and most challenging stretch of the trail. The climb will literally keep you on your toes, and you will need to be alert as you step from one rock to the next. But, like all hard work, you will be rewarded.

At the top you will be able to unwind, enjoy this magical experience, recharge your energy amidst the scenery, and reflect on the beauty of the world while facing Torres del Paine.

What will you see?

Los Vientos Mountain Pass

The vegetation will thicken as you go deeper into the steep slopes of the Ascencio River Valley. After a long climb to the famous Los Vientos Mountain Pass, you will have a breathtaking panorama of the valley, the nearby lakes, and the Oggioni mountains on the horizon.

Lenga beech forest

One of Patagonia’s iconic trees, Nothofagus pumilio, thrives in areas with low temperatures and heavy snowfall. The lenga beech forest is the natural habitat of various species of birds, such as Magellanic woodpeckers, southern parakeets, and Chilean flickers.

La Morrena

The last stretch is an hour climb up a rocky trail to Las Torres Base Viewpoint. You will walk through a moraine with boulders as big as buses, before glancing the long-awaited granite towers that rest over a mighty, blue-gray glacial lake.

Las Torres Base Viewpoint

Amongst the most famous mountains in the world, these three granite peaks soar into the sky at 2,850 m (9,350 ft), 2,800 m (9,200 ft), and 2,600 m (8,500 ft). Molded by sheer glacial force, these are the impressive towers that give the park its name.
